Output 661064444dde7dd7eb6342fe1b91d3318d8905f1bffdd1d4ce63b48f832531e0:66

value
873604
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4cca58e7ba8e34a12a8023037e48defeaa263b5c OP_EQUAL
address
38h3gTZYZ3xqNWPsoDGXtn5tbK3PSrSbS1
transaction
661064444dde7dd7eb6342fe1b91d3318d8905f1bffdd1d4ce63b48f832531e0
spent
true